One Infusion Touches Multiple Clinical Checkpoints
The patient may experience IV therapy as a single appointment. Behind that appointment is a connected clinical workflow involving assessment, treatment protocols, provider responsibilities, administration, monitoring, escalation and documentation.
Medical direction should connect to that workflow rather than existing only as a physician signature on a protocol.
Patient Assessment
Relevant medical history, screening and Patient Medical Assessment / Clearance, where applicable.
Protocol + Standing Orders
Protocols and applicable standing orders tied to the supported IV services are reviewed and approved by the Medical Director.
Medication + Preparation Considerations
Where applicable, IV services may involve operational workflows around product sourcing, storage, preparation and handling, depending on the services offered and applicable requirements.
Provider Responsibility
Provider licenses, credentials and supporting role documentation are organized as part of the oversight infrastructure. Clinical responsibilities and scope considerations remain subject to the practice configuration, provider licensure and applicable requirements.
Treatment Administration
Care delivered according to the applicable clinical protocol by the appropriate licensed clinician.
Monitoring + Escalation
A defined pathway for appropriate patient monitoring, clinical questions, unexpected responses and escalation.
Documentation + Review
Treatment documentation connected to recurring chart review and ongoing physician oversight.

Adding a New IV Service Should Update the Oversight System Too
When a practice adds a supported IV service, the change may affect protocols, standing orders, patient-assessment workflows, provider responsibilities, documentation and the scope of the existing oversight arrangement. The oversight structure should evolve with the services being offered.
New Service Proposed
A supported IV service is being considered for the practice.
Service Scope Review
Review how the service fits the existing physician relationship, provider configuration, practice model and supported service scope.
Protocol + Standing Order Review
Elite USMD can assist with preparing and organizing the applicable protocol, standing-order and supporting treatment documentation for Medical Director review and approval.
Assessment + Documentation Update
Review whether the corresponding Patient Medical Assessment / Clearance, where applicable, and treatment-documentation workflows need to be updated.
Physician Review + Approval
The Medical Director reviews and approves the appropriate clinical protocols, applicable standing orders and related clinical materials within the scope of the oversight relationship.
Ongoing Oversight ✓
The supported service becomes part of the practice’s ongoing chart-review, clinical-communication and documentation process.
Supporting scope review, protocols, workflows and documentation through the change process.
Adding a new clinical provider may also require updates to provider credentials and license-verification records, documented responsibilities, delegation documentation and the supporting oversight structure.
